Craven Arms train station is designed to cater to the basic needs of its passengers. While the station lacks a ticket office, ticket machines are available, providing a convenient way to collect tickets purchased online. Although these machines only accept card payments, they are accessible and easy to use with touchscreen controls. In matters of security, the presence of CCTV provides reassurance to passengers.
Accessibility features include step-free access to platforms, making the station Category B2. Platform 1 leads to destinations like Shrewsbury and is reachable via a ramp from Ash Close, while Platform 2, which heads towards Hereford, can be accessed from the car park. However, travelers should note the lack of exceptional facilities such as waiting rooms, accessible toilets, and staffed assistance. For further support, a helpline is available for planning travel and arranging accommodation for those with mobility impairments.
When exploring beyond Craven Arms, various options are available. Although there aren't any notable cycle hire facilities at the station, it's conveniently equipped with bicycle stands to accommodate up to eight bicycles on the southbound platform, ready for those bringing their own bikes. For longer journeys or disruptions, a rail replacement service is easily accessible at the station entrance, ensuring that travel plans can continue smoothly without major interruptions.

The station is equipped to meet the needs of its visitors, with conveniences such as a ticket office that operates from early morning until evening on weekdays. Though ticket machines are available, it is important to note that they are not accessible for wheelchair users. For those picking up tickets purchased online, the process is simplified through the use of self-service kiosks.
Help is always within reach, with staff assistance available most of the day to ensure a smooth travel experience. The station is also acc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, highlighting its commitment to passenger safety. Despite the absence of a formal waiting room, seating is readily available for weary travelers.
Accessibility is a core focus at Worcester Shrub Hill. While step-free access might be limited, every effort is made to assist travelers who may require additional aid. Wheelchair availability, ramps for train access, and accessible toilets are features that enhance the station's inclusivity. With a B3 designation, the station promises to provide some level of step-free access, with more specific details readily shared by staff.
Worcester Shrub Hill offers a variety of transport links to facilitate your onward journey. Bus services can be accessed from Shrub Hill Road, providing a simple integration with rail travel. Alternatively, for quick passage, there are several taxi services available right from the station, giving you the freedom to travel at your own pace.
